Elderly shower installation services involve modifying or replacing existing shower setups to enhance safety, accessibility, and convenience for senior residents. These services typically include installing walk-in showers, low-threshold or curbless designs, grab bars, and non-slip flooring. The goal is to create a bathing environment that minimizes the risk of slips and falls while providing ease of use for individuals with limited mobility or balance issues. Professionals working on these installations ensure the modifications meet ergonomic standards and are tailored to the specific needs of elderly users.
This service addresses common problems faced by seniors in traditional shower setups, such as difficulty stepping over high thresholds or maneuvering in tight spaces. Installation Costs - The cost for elderly shower installation typically ranges from $1,000 to $3,500, depending on the shower type and complexity. Basic walk-in showers may be closer to $1,000, while custom designs can exceed $3,000. Local service providers can provide estimates based on specific needs.
Material Expenses - Material costs for elderly-friendly shower features usually fall between $500 and $2,000. This includes accessible shower bases, grab bars, and low-threshold doors. Prices vary based on material quality and brand choices.
Labor Charges - Labor fees for installing an elderly shower generally range from $500 to $2,000. The total depends on the project's scope, existing plumbing, and whether modifications are needed. Experienced local contractors can offer detailed quotes.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as plumbing upgrades or custom fixtures may add $200 to $1,000 to the overall cost. These factors depend on the home's current setup and specific accessibility features desired. Service providers can assess and advise on potential additional charges.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ing an elderly-friendly shower? An elderly-friendly shower can enhance safety, reduce fall risks, and provide easier access for individuals with mobility challenges.
What features are common in elderly shower installations? Features often include low thresholds, grab bars, non-slip flooring, and adjustable showerheads to improve safety and comfort.
How long does a typical elderly shower installation take? Installation times vary depending on the project scope, but many installations can be completed within a day by local service providers.
Are there specific design considerations for elderly shower setups? Yes, designs typically focus on accessibility, such as walk-in entry, seating options, and minimized barriers to accommodate mobility needs.
